Rice Cookies With Cardamom And Rose Water – a delicious recipe with unsalted butter, sugar, egg, water, rice flour, baking powder. Easy to follow and perfect for any occasion.

1
In a medium mixing bowl, combine the melted butter with the sugar. Mix until creamy, add the egg, and mix until just combined before adding the rose water.
2
In a small bowl, combine the flour and baking powder. While stirring, add the dry mixture into the wet, and then stir in the cardamom.
3
Form a dough. It should be moist but firm. Store in the fridge overnight.
4
Remove the dough from the refrigerator and let it sit at room temperature for 30 minutes.
5
Preheat the oven to 250u00b0 F and roll out the dough to 1/4-inch thick. Use a cookie cutter of your choice to cut out the cookies.
6
Place the cut cookies onto a parchment-lined cookie sheet.
7
Bake for 15 minutes, until the cookies are dry but still white.
8
Remove, allow to cool to room temperature, then serve.
